My Funny Valentine
19/01/2018 Duration: 14minSure, you can go buy store bought Valentines for your child and be done with it, but at Community School of Davidson, educators have developed a more meaningful tradition that has students writing poems for each of their classmates beginning in Kindergarten. Learn more about this tradition and how it got started as Shane and Jen talk to CSD administrator and founding teacher, Leslie Tomko.

Never Forget-Creating a Holocaust Memorial Museum with 6th Graders
23/04/2017 Duration: 21minIn episode 12 of the CSD Power of We Podcast, Jen and Shane welcome middle school teachers, Beth Knight, Dorothy Pagan and Mimi Siadak in to take a look at CSD's 6th Grade Holocaust Museum project. This year will be our 10th year of creating this museum and is a good time to explore how and why this project came to be, why it's important to continue and some of the really important learning that happens throughout this project. Inter What?
31/03/2017 Duration: 16minIntersession is coming up at Community of Davidson High School! Inter what? Yes, Intersession. Listen in as Shane and Jen welcome CSD counselor, Jessica Smith, to talk about this unique program at CSD, where teachers and students take a break from the more traditional work of school and take part in 3 days of learning and exploring on more specialized, high interest types of activities. More Than a Test Score
17/03/2017 Duration: 18minIn Episode 10 of the CSD Power of We Podcast, Shane and Jen welcome Community School of Davidson administrator, Marianne Coale and 5th grade teacher, Amy Teckenbrock for a great conversation about prepping for state mandated end of grade testing. Children are so much more than the score they get on exams and, while testing is necessary for a variety of reasons, there is so much more to a school year than just test prep. Listen as Amy and Marianne talk about how the elementary prepares students for these assessments and still keep school fun and work to keep test anxiety to a minimum.
